Chuck Inglish On The Cool Kids Getting Back Together [Video]

The internet exploded when Chuck and Mike tweeted that they were getting back together, or at least the corner of the internet that came up with The Cool Kids as their model of cool, but Chuck swears they didn’t intend to make such a big splash. They may have been trending on Twitter, but he insists publicity wasn’t on his mind at all, only music. “I didn’t care,” he said. “It was all about me.” As far as the reason they broke up in the first place, “We’re just two different people,” he said. “We both knew it wasn’t fun. It wasn’t fun for a while.” Although after hearing Chuck speak, “break up” may be the wrong word. Apparently the vision all along was to make their split more of a hiatus, give both guys some breathing room and wait until the time was right for a return, both personally and culturally.

Chuck Inglish: “Anyone Who Says All Lives Matter Is A Dick” [Video]

Fresh off the news that The Cool Kids had reunited, we brought Chuck Inglish into Audiomack Studios to talk about his musical past, present and future, but also that terrible night in Dallas, Texas. He was in Dallas the night of the shootings for a show, and he doesn’t need any reminder of what it is to be black and in America. In a wide-ranging discussion that touched on issues ranging from economic class to school bullying to the Flint water crisis, Inglish’s most impassioned speech came while discussion police shootings and the All Lives Matter response to the Black Lives Matter movement. While Chuck’s certainly not looking at the world through rose-tinted glasses, ultimately his message is hopeful. “It can only be better, but it takes people saying things,” he went on to say. “Don’t be distant, don’t be separate of the collective human experience.”

Chuck Inglish & Blended Babies – Ev Zepplin [Album Stream]

Longtime friends and collaborators, Blended Babies and Chuck Inglish have linked up for “Ev Zepplin”, a rock-influenced approach to a hip-hop album that involves a slew of guests. Unphased by VIEWS hype, “Ev Zepplin” offers up a raw and rough-around-the-edges sound that holds intensity without sacrificing sonic quality. This is essential listening for your entire summer ahead.
